Handover: Gateway Rate Limiting — Priya to Tomas

For support triage: the Velloway gateway now enforces tiered rate limits per client class rather than a flat ceiling. Most "429 storms" reported this week came from batch clients still on the legacy tier. Before escalating, confirm which tier the client resolves to. The active limits in production are listed below.

config for fafog-bahof:
ULAWYN_HOST=ulawyn.tolvaqsys.internal
ULAWYN_PORT=5000

## Deploy Step 4 — Trimbot Stale-Branch Cleanup

Trimbot scans the Oakmere repository nightly and opens deletion proposals for branches with no commits in 90 days. Before deploying, confirm `TRIMBOT_DRY_RUN=true` for the first run so support can review the proposal list without anything being deleted. If a customer reports a branch removed in error, restoration steps are in the recovery appendix. Trimbot needs write access to the repository host, and it reads its access credential from the environment file on the line directly below.

secret setting of yagep-bahif: LEDGER_TOKEN8=7eb0ad88

Ticket: WIKI-482 — Expired creds on Hedgewick wiki

Hey, flagging this for review: the role-based access sync between Hedgewick and our auth layer broke because the sync bot's credentials expired last Tuesday. Editors got bumped to read-only. I rotated the bot account and re-scoped roles. The new key for the sync service is below.

API key for hadup-kahof: vxb2-7s

Handover: Lanternfly flag framework

State: rollout engine stable; percentage ramps and cohort targeting work. Known issue: stale flag cleanup job occasionally skips archived environments — harmless but noisy. Don't touch the evaluation cache TTL without load-testing; we learned that the hard way in Q3. Pending: kill-switch audit trail, half-built on branch `ks-audit`. All design notes, open bugs, and the ramp playbook are consolidated on one internal page.

dashboard of yahaf-kawep = https://grafana.nelvrocorp.internal/spaces/projects/spaces/364313bfe15e